How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Weippe?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Weippe Studio Apartments | $957 | $750 | $1,195 |
Weippe 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,161 | $775 | $1,729 |
Weippe 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,187 | $649 | $1,919 |
Weippe 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,135 | $419 | $2,109 |
Weippe 4 Bedroom Apartments | $887 | $399 | $2,580 |

Getting Around Weippe, ID
Walk Score®
5 / 100
Car-Dependent
Almost all errands require a car
Bike Score®
26 / 100
Somewhat Bikeable
Minimal bike infrastructure
